Registered Nurse Operations Leader Job Description
POSITION SUMMARY
The Hospital Operations Leader coordinates and supervises the activities of hospital personnel, shifts 24 hours a day, 7 days a week. On weekdays, the Hospital Operations Leader works in collaboration with the leadership team to provide an optimal care environment. During the off hour shifts, the Hospital Operations Leader is the Administrative representative on‑premises, providing continuity of round‑the‑clock leadership and safety.
The position supports high quality patient care and safety through evaluating performance of nursing and ancillary services, managing staffing, hours of care, and patient flow. The Hospital Operations Leader supports compliance with hospital policies and procedures, patient experience needs, incident management; and is a liaison for smooth transitions across access points.
RESPONSIBILITIES
- Continuously conducts campus‑wide rounds and leads and coordinates patient and visitor concern resolutions and emergency management.
- Provides consultation and leadership when collaborating across disciplines and with community leaders, government officials, and organizational partners.
- Maintains frequent communication with all internal departments to smooth throughput, reducing barriers.
- Responsible for collaboration with managers and directors to determine optimal staffing compliments for most efficient and cost‑effective patient flow to maintain patient safety.
- Supports organizational goals by providing a quality patient experience, ensuring clear communication, participating in performance improvement efforts and demonstrating a commitment to teamwork and cooperation.
- Works collaboratively to solve problems and make decisions utilizing input of administrative leaders and the administrator on call after hours and on weekends as necessary.
QUALIFICATIONS
EDUCATION: Graduate of an accredited school of nursing and Bachelor's degree required.
LICENSE / CERTIFICATION: Licensed to practice as a Registered Nurse in New Jersey or Nurse Licensure Compact. BLS/HP required. ACLS required within 30 days of hire or transfer.
EXPERIENCE: 3-5 years of nursing experience required, with demonstrated progressive leadership responsibilities.
Proficiency in Clinical Applications preferred at the time of hire; incumbents within position will be trained appropriately and then skill will be required for this position within 30-60 days from date of hire.
